See the* GNU Lesser Public License for more details.** You should have received a copy of the GNU Lesser Public License* along with Heritrix; if not, write to the Free Software* Foundation, Inc., 59 Temple Place, Suite 330, Boston, MA  02111-1307  USA*/package org.archive.crawler.util;import java.util.AbstractCollection;import java.util.Collection;import java.util.Iterator;/** * A transformation of a collection.  The elements in the transform are based * on the elements of some other collection; the original collection's  * elements are transformed using a specified transformer.  Changes to the * original collection are automatically reflected in the transform and  * vice-versa. *  * <p>If the transformer returns null for a given original object, then that * object will not be included in the transform.  Thus the transform might * be smaller than the original collection.  Note that Transform instances * can never contain the null element. *  * <p>This collection implementation does not support the optional add * operation. *  * @author pjack * * @param <Original>  the type of the original elements in the collection * @param <Transformed>  the type of the tranformed elements */public class Transform<Original,Transformed> extends AbstractCollection<Transformed> {    /** The original collection. */    final private Collection<? extends Original> delegate;        /** Transforms the original objects. */    final private Transformer<Original,Transformed> transformer;        /**     * Constructor.     *      * @param delegate  The collection whose elements to transform.     * @param transformer  Transforms the elements     */    public Transform(Collection<? extends Original> delegate,             Transformer<Original,Transformed> transformer) {        this.delegate = delegate;        this.transformer = transformer;    }        public int size() {        int count = 0;        Iterator<Transformed> iter = iterator();        while (iter.hasNext()) {            iter.next();            count++;        }        return count;    }    public Iterator<Transformed> iterator() {        return new TransformIterator<Original,Transformed>(                delegate.iterator(), transformer);    }            /**     * Returns a transform containing only objects of a given class.     *      * @param <Target>  the target class     * @param c    the collection to transform     * @param cls  the class of objects to return      * @return  a collection containing only objects of class cls     */    public static <Target> Collection<Target> subclasses(            Collection<? extends Object> c,             final Class<Target> cls) {        Transformer<Object,Target> t = new Transformer<Object,Target>() {            public Target transform(Object s) {                if (cls.isInstance(s)) {                    return cls.cast(s);                } else {                    return null;                }            }        };        return new Transform<Object,Target>(c, t);    }}class TransformIterator<Original,Transformed> implements Iterator<Transformed> {    final private Iterator<? extends Original> iterator;    final private Transformer<Original,Transformed> transformer;    private Transformed next;        public TransformIterator(Iterator<? extends Original> iterator,             Transformer<Original,Transformed> transformer) {        this.iterator = iterator;        this.transformer = transformer;    }        public boolean hasNext() {        if (next != null) {            return true;        }        while (iterator.hasNext()) {            Original o = iterator.next();            next = transformer.transform(o);            if (next != null) {                                return true;            }        }        return false;    }    public Transformed next() {        if (!hasNext()) {            throw new IllegalStateException();        }        Transformed r = next;        next = null;        return r;    }    // FIXME: this can break standard Iterator contract, for example    // transformIterator.next();    // if(transformIterator.hasNext()) {    //   transformIterator.remove();    // }    // usual iterator contract is to remove the last object returned    // by next; in this case the subsequent    public void remove() {        iterator.remove();    }    }
